Hi, my name is Batman!  Yes, I’m the quiet distinguished looking young gentleman in the tuxedo, with the white goatee, gorgeous golden eyes and soft and shiny coat.  I don’t have a family of my own, but I sure would like one.  You just might be the perfect family I’m looking for.  Calm and patient—like Alfred—are my idea of the perfect family.  I start out keeping a low profile.  In fact, you probably won’t see much of me to start with.  I’ll find a nice safe bat cave to use as my home base and work from there.  I’ll start by looking at you to make sure you’re not going to do something rash then day by day I’ll show a little more of myself, explore at night, and after a couple weeks I’ll be running through the house.  If you just let me go at my own speed, you’ll be amazed at what a great cat I am.  I’ve been told I have the cutest little hop that I do when I’m running.  I don’t know about that, but I do love stretching my long legs.  I’m not really a fan of being picked up yet, but you can pet me and scratch me behind the ears if I trust you and I will give you the biggest purrs.  If I’m not up for petting, I’ll let you know maybe with a swat. I am a smart boy and communicate well.  I make little trilling sounds and meow to ask for food, greet you, express happiness or just to have a bit of conversation.  I’m not a foodie, but can’t resist a good Churu treat.  My favorite toys are springs, ping pong balls, and catnip mice.  I get along good with other cats and with dogs and would like to have a young furry friend to play and act crazy with (think Robin).  I have perfect litter manners, too.  What’s there not to love?

This adorable kitten is shy with new people and situations. The important thing will be to create a feeling of safety for him by letting him settle in one room of your home with everything he needs: food, water, toys and a litter box. Interact with him during this time so he gets used to you being a part of his new life. He will need toys and lots of time with you, but most of all he will need your patience and love to blossom to his full potential.What my friends of SPCA of Bradley County say about me:"He was a little shy when we first met, but it didn't take too long for him to start purring. He loves getting pets. Gecko Moria is a really pretty little fluff-ball who has a lot of love to give. He is still very new, so he is just really unsure of what is going on right now; but, here in a few days, he will start coming out of his shell and his personality will shine. Would you like to see how bright his light becomes?"As always, introductions to existing family members should be done slowly and over time.
